Description
Oryon is a product company, being part of Retail Consult Group, focused on developing next-generation SaaS systems.
We are currently seeking an enthusiast Junior software engineer, to be part of a cross-functional product team delivering new features while promoting and implementing the development strategy throughout the solution.
This is a great chance to be part of a growing organization dedicated to engineering best practices and processes as well as continually providing opportunities for professional growth.
Job Description:
- Work in sprints building new platform offerings and features using technologies like NoSQL, SQL, and the .NET Core Stack (C#).
- Participate in the design and development of next-generation SaaS applications.
- Get involved in challenging design and develop with a focus on maintainability, usability, performance, and a consumer-grade user experience.
- Be an influence on the team through technical reviews, collaborating with other developers on the team, and ensuring adherence to coding and testing standards.
- Participate in focus groups, and tech talks to contribute to the research and implementation of new technologies, tools, and architectural patterns.
- Work closely with technical leads and other stakeholders with the goal of architecting the platform optimally.
- Maintain a high awareness of industry issues and trends, particularly regarding front-end frameworks and technologies, cloud computing, and automated testing.
Requirements:
- University Degree in Information Systems, Computer Science or similar;
- Experience with NoSQL, SQL, and the .NET Core Stack (C#);
- Experience with web API, REST API including API lifecycle management;
- Focused on delivery towards DevSecOps mentality and familiarity with BDD, TDD, and DDD and experience with unit testing frameworks;
- Desire to develop customer-facing software;
- Proactive doing your own proposals regarding solutions and technologies for the development process;
- Understanding accessibility and security compliance (User authentication and authorization between multiple systems, servers, and environments);
- Excellent presentation and facilitation skills;
- Fluency in English with strong written and oral communication skills (Minimum: B1).
Valued but not required:
- Experience with RabbitMQ and/or Other Messaging Technologies;
- Continuous integration tools (GitLab, Github, AzureDevops);
- Containerization tools and methodologies (e.g. Docker, Kubernetes, etc;
- Configuration management tools (Rudder or equivalent);
- Experience developing modern platforms for web-based, multi-tenant, Software as a Service (SaaS) Solutions.
This job offer is excellent for any professional willing to experiment with new challenges, become part of a daring and ambitious team.
If you think your profile matches our requirements and you’d like to take a further step in your career, apply to this job offer submitting your CV at [email protected]